WebThe phrase “per stirpes” literally means “by the branch.” So, in this case, each child was to receive one-fourth of Joe, Sr.’s, estate. Since Joe, Jr., predeceased Joe, Sr., his three children will split his one-fourth share of his father’s estate. http://www.montefuscoestateplanning.com/what-does-per-stirpes-mean/

WebMay 31, 2024 · What does per stirpes mean in Tennessee? In Tennessee, as elsewhere, the term per stirpes is a phrase that instructs the executor on how to allocate the estate among the descendants. … Under Tennessee law, a per stirpes distribution excludes spouses and applies only to family members that flow down the family tree, such as children.
